Overview of Germanium Powder

Germanium Powder (CAS: 7440-56-4) is a grayish-white metalloid powder that is highly conductive and exhibits excellent semiconductor properties. Germanium is primarily used in the electronics, photovoltaic, and optical industries due to its unique characteristics. It is also crucial in fiber optic and infrared (IR) optics technologies, as it transmits infrared light effectively.

Germanium powder is an important material in electronics for manufacturing transistors, diodes, and semiconductor devices. It is also used in solar cells and infrared cameras. Its ability to conduct electricity when doped with small amounts of other elements makes it a valuable material for high-speed circuits and infrared detectors.

Applications of Germanium Powder

Electronics & Semiconductor Manufacturing

  • Used in the production of semiconductor devices such as transistors, diodes, and photo detectors

  • Integral to high-speed circuit boards for computer systems, telecommunications, and microelectronics

  • Provides high electron mobility for electronic components in various high-performance devices


Photovoltaic & Solar Energy

  • Used in the manufacture of solar cells, specifically in high-efficiency solar panels

  • Germanium-based cells are used in space applications due to their high power conversion efficiency

  • Plays a crucial role in multi-junction solar cells, which combine germanium with other materials to increase energy capture from sunlight

  • Germanium substrates are also used in photovoltaic technology for solar power generation


Optical & Infrared Applications

  • Used in infrared optics, such as infrared lenses, optical fibers, and detectors

  • Germanium lenses are used in infrared imaging systems, including night vision cameras and thermal cameras

  • Widely applied in fiber optic communications, as it efficiently transmits infrared light over long distances

  • Utilized in infrared spectroscopy to analyze chemical properties of materials

Safety & Handling Guidelines

  • Wear appropriate protective equipment such as gloves, goggles, and respirators when handling Germanium Powder

  • Avoid inhalation of dust, as it may cause respiratory irritation and long-term health issues

  • Store in airtight containers in a cool, dry place away from moisture and oxidizing agents

  • Handle with care to avoid dust formation; use equipment designed to minimize dust exposure

  • Dispose of properly according to local regulations for metal powders and hazardous materials
